|fsdesc=Performs a diagonally upward slash while saying {{ja|星に帰れ|Hoshi ni kaere.}} ("Return to the Planet." / "Return to the stars.") Up to 3 opponents hit by the slash will be put in a cutscene where Sephiroth transforms into Safer∙Sephiroth (his final boss form) to summon Meteor and trigger a supernova, wiping out the world and causing random status effects to foes who are not KO'd. These status effects include an automatic [[shield break]], being [[timer|slowed down]], having reversed controls (indicated by a [[Ramblin' Evil Mushroom|mushroom]] on the victim's head), having a [[flower]] planted on the victim's head, being put to [[sleep]], or simply using the darkness effect alongside more knockback than usual (albeit still below-average for a Final Smash). Fighters caught in the Final Smash face toward him with their backs to the camera, much like Cloud and his party do in his final boss battle in ''Final Fantasy VII''. The attack is also based on the attack of the same name in ''Final Fantasy VII''. Once the move successfully concludes, Sephiroth assumes his fighting stance from ''Final Fantasy VII'' and then performs an animation based on his victory pose as a guest party member during the Nibelheim flashback.
